Ticket #4471 — Vault locked during Brindlecast broker upgrade

While upgrading the Brindlecast message broker from 3.2 to 4.0, the credentials vault at Harrowfield auto-sealed after three failed unseal attempts by the migration script. New team members: do not retry unseal manually, as each failure extends the lockout window. The broker upgrade is paused until the vault is recovered; consumers are draining from the standby cluster. To unseal, enter the recovery passphrase exactly as written below.

unlock words, bawef-kahap: sorax-sorir-quenys-aldok

Step 4: Repoint the GarageSense occupancy feed. The legacy Lotwise poller shuts off at cut-over; StallCount v2 becomes the sole source for the Delmar Ramp and Kettering Deck garages. Verify the consumer group is drained before flipping. No rollback after stall IDs remap. Apply the following configuration values to the feed service before restart.

deployment values, hafop-fahag:
wenael:
  pin: 9737
  metrics_host: metrics.wenael.lumicsys.internal
  tenant: holwyn
  seal: seal_b99b9847

Vendor note: The tax-rate lookup cache is fed nightly by Ledgerpine, our rates vendor. Do not modify cache TTLs without approval — stale rates cause billing errors. If Ledgerpine's feed fails, the cache serves yesterday's rates for up to 48 hours, then hard-fails. Flag feed anomalies immediately. Vendor contract questions go through procurement at the address below.

escalation mailbox, kaweg-kahif: druwyn.sordor@nelvroworks.corp